Trump apologizes for lewd comments but calls footage a ‘distraction’

Republican presidential candidate Donald Trump released a video statement on Facebook on Saturday (October 8), apologizing for lewd comments he made about women but called the footage of his comments a “distraction” from bigger political issues.

“I’ve said and done things I regret, and the words that were released today in this more than a decade-old video are one of them,” said Trump. “I’ve said some foolish things but there’s a big difference between words and actions of other people. Bill Clinton has actually abused women and Hillary has bullied, attacked, shamed and intimidated his victims.”

Trump plunged into a deep crisis on Friday after a bombshell 2005 recording came to light in which he boasted in vulgar terms about trying to have sex with an unidentified married woman and groping women, saying “when you’re a star, they let you do it.”

A stream of Republican leaders denounced the remarks, first published by the Washington Post, which threaten Trump’s already shaky standing with women voters just a month ahead of the Nov. 8 presidential election.
